An opportunity has arisen for an Inventory Control Analyst / Operator to join the team in Erskine.

You will investigate inventory discrepancies by interrogating company systems and working the investigations through First Pass/Second Pass. You will also recommend write off if required. You will also be accountable for ensuring that full details of all investigations are updated into the Inventory Discrepancy Tool.

Responsibilities:

  • Ensuring all inventory records are accurately maintained in the relevant business tools
  • Running reports on company systems to identify assets aging in WIP (inbound and outbound) and working with the relevant operation within the TRC to ensure issues are investigated and resolved
  • Ensure that cycle counts are on target by using the Cycle Count Tool to identify and forecast the bins to be counted
  • Ensuring that Cycle Count Records are saved into the relevant repository
  • Running inventory reports to highlight the misplacement of stock and working with the Warehouse team to resolve errors
  • Monitoring grade scrap locations to ensure all assets are accounted for and dispositioned on scrap orders whilst ensuring that scrap trackers are maintained and all approvals are saved into the relevant repository
  • Ensuring that adequate preparation is carried out in advance of the annual physical inventory count
  • Coordinating the first pass recounts identified during the PI Count
  • Updating key inventory metrics onto the Inventory Scorecard

You should be proficient in the use of MS systems (and in particular Excel which is used to log and analyse inventory data).
